Hospital Operations and Safety Response
Gadsden Regional Medical Center is one of the primary healthcare providers in the region, offering emergency services, cardiac care, and trauma response capabilities. In situations involving security concerns, hospitals often follow strict procedures designed to protect patients, staff, and visitors.
Such procedures may include:
- Restricted entry and exit points
- Temporary suspension of visitor access
- Increased security presence inside and outside the facility
- Coordination with local law enforcement if needed
